Like many local residents, you may have a lot of questions about eligibility for Medicare insurance in NJ. Medicare has many parts. If you or a spouse has paid taxes into Medicare for a minimum of 10 years and you’re 65 or older you are eligible for Medicare free of premiums. Other people who are eligible for Medicare are younger individuals with disabilities or those with permanent kidney failure involving the need for dialysis or transplant. There are additionally specific conditions where buying into Medicare may be possible even if you have not paid Medicare taxes while working but are 65 or over. If you’re looking for the highest possible degree of coverage while keeping your out-of-pocket costs to a minimum, it is essential to consider a plan for Medigap in New Jersey. A great deal of coverage is offered by Medicare. However, medical expenses can be rather high, meaning even your remaining out-of-pocket costs can be rather high. This is particularly essential to think about if you are on a budget. A Medigap plan can fill in these gaps to make sure you are covered. Unlike a Medicare Advantage Plan, Medigap works in tandem with Original Medicare rather than replacing it. These plans come with benefits that are standardized by the federal government. There are 10 different options when it comes to Medigap plans, so it pays to have somebody you can trust to assist you in making the right choice.
